Example 6: Disabled single parent & one child

The household consists of disabled father and one SAM-age child. Dad receives $790 SSA disability. The child receives $395 SSA due to Dad’s disability. In addition, another $150/month child support is paid on the child’s behalf by the absent parent. Total net family income is therefore $790 (Dad’s SSA) - $20 general AABD disregard = $770 + $395 (child’s SSA) + $150 (child support) = $1,315.

The MNIL for the child will be $784 ($392 for the disabled Dad + $392 for the child). Because Dad is eligible as AABD/OMB, only the child would be subject to a Share of Cost.
